Emotional and Cognitive Symptoms

Depression can overwhelm you with emotional symptoms that feel difficult to escape. You may experience constant worry, restlessness, or unease alongside a profound sense of emptiness, low self-worth, or emotional disconnection. These struggles may make it hard to concentrate, make decisions, or remember things clearly. Even when everything seems fine on the outside, you may find yourself caught in a cycle of self-doubt or stuck thinking about the past or future.

Physical and Behavioral Symptoms

Depression and its symptoms do not just affect how you feel emotionally; they often show up in your body. You might experience chronic exhaustion, disrupted sleep, muscle tension, or changes in appetite. You may feel restless, as though you cannot sit still, or the opposite, so weighed down that even basic tasks feel out of reach.

Social and Lifestyle Disruptions

The manifestation of depression may make it hard for you to stay connected to the people and activities that once brought you joy. Social gatherings, work responsibilities, and everyday tasks may start to feel overwhelming. As a result, you might pull away from loved ones, struggle at work, and feel increasingly isolated.
